  1. 1. On newer air brake vehicles, how do you apply the parking brakes?

    Correct answer: Pull out the yellow, diamond-shaped knob

    You pull out the yellow, diamond-shaped push-pull knob to set the parking (spring) brakes and push it in to release them.

    Source: Colorado Commercial Driver License Manual (DR 2251), Section 5.1.15 - Parking Brake Controls

  2. 2. What should you always do before leaving your vehicle unattended?

    Correct answer: Apply the parking brakes or chock the wheels

    Never leave the vehicle unattended without applying the parking brakes or chocking the wheels, or it could roll away and cause harm.

    Source: Colorado Commercial Driver License Manual (DR 2251), Section 5.4.8 - Parking Brakes

  3. 3. Why should you avoid pressing the brake pedal while the spring brakes are already applied?

    Correct answer: The combined spring and air forces can damage the brakes

    Combining the spring force with added air pressure can damage the brakes, so it is best never to push the pedal while the spring brakes are on.

    Source: Colorado Commercial Driver License Manual (DR 2251), Section 5.1.15 - Parking Brake Controls

  4. 4. How do you test that the parking brake will hold?

    Correct answer: Set the parking brake and gently tug against it in a low gear

    After governor cut-out, set the parking brake and gently pull against it in a low gear to confirm it holds the vehicle.

    Source: Colorado Commercial Driver License Manual (DR 2251), Section 5.3.3 - Final Air Brake Check

  5. 5. If your air tanks have manually operated drain valves, how often should you drain them?

    Correct answer: At the end of each day of driving

    Manual drains do not empty themselves, so the driver must open them to remove moisture and oil at the end of every driving day.

    Source: Colorado Commercial Driver License Manual (DR 2251), Section 5.1.4 - Air Tank Drains

  6. 6. When should you NOT use the parking brakes?

    Correct answer: When the brakes are very hot, or very wet in freezing temperatures

    Avoid setting the parking brakes when the brakes are very hot from a grade or very wet in freezing temperatures; use wheel chocks instead until they cool or dry.

    Source: Colorado Commercial Driver License Manual (DR 2251), Section 5.4.8 - Parking Brakes
